Plastic packaging and single-use plastics
Single-use plastics, such as plastic bags, straws, takeout containers, and food packaging, have become a common part of our daily lives. However, these items are often not recycled due to their small size and the lack of technology and markets for recovery. As a result, they end up in landfills, incinerators, or the natural environment, causing severe degradation to our planet.
The environmental impact of single-use plastics is exacerbated by a "throwaway" culture that has normalized excessive plastic waste. These plastics are rarely recycled, with only about 14% of plastic packaging collected for recycling globally. The rest often ends up in landfills or the environment, where they can persist for hundreds of years without biodegrading.
Single-use plastics pose a threat to ecosystems and human health. They pollute ecosystems, damage wildlife, and can enter food chains. Microplastics, which are tiny plastic particles, have been found in human organs, tissues, and food and water sources. They can also serve as vectors for pathogens like E. coli and Salmonella. Additionally, harmful chemicals like bisphenol A (BPA) and polystyrene can leach from plastics into food and drinks, potentially impacting fertility, neurological function, and development.
To combat plastic packaging and single-use plastic pollution, individuals can pressure food suppliers to use non-plastic packaging, avoid single-use plastics, and support businesses that use sustainable alternatives. Governments can also play a role by implementing bans or restrictions on single-use plastics, improving waste management strategies, and running public awareness campaigns.

Plastic in the oceans
Plastic pollution in the oceans is a pressing issue that requires immediate attention. It is estimated that around one to two million tonnes of plastic enter our oceans each year, severely affecting marine wildlife and ecosystems. The primary sources of this plastic pollution are single-use plastics, such as food and beverage packaging, bottles, straws, stirrers, and bottle caps. These items are often made from fossil fuels and, due to their short lifecycles, end up polluting the oceans or being burned or dumped in landfills.
One significant contributor to plastic pollution in the oceans is the mismanagement of waste. This refers to plastic waste that is not recycled, incinerated, or disposed of in sealed landfills. It is estimated that around one-fifth of plastics are mismanaged globally, and this mismanagement is more prevalent in low-to-middle-income countries due to inadequate waste management infrastructure. As a result, these countries are significant sources of ocean plastic pollution.
The durability and resistance to degradation that make plastics useful in various applications also contribute to their persistence in the marine environment. Most plastic items do not fully disappear; they only fragment into smaller pieces, known as microplastics. These microplastics can be ingested by marine organisms, leading to health issues and even death. Additionally, plastic waste can clog sewers and provide breeding grounds for mosquitoes and pests, increasing the transmission of vector-borne diseases like malaria.
Several rivers around the world serve as conduits for plastic waste, directly transporting trash from cities to the oceans. Notably, China's Chang Jiang (Yangtze) River delivers approximately 1.5 million tons of plastic waste into the Yellow Sea. Furthermore, the US has been identified as a leading contributor to plastic waste in the oceans, producing more waste than all EU countries combined.
To address the issue of plastic pollution in the oceans, collective action is necessary. This includes improving waste management strategies, reducing the use of single-use plastics, implementing policies for better waste collection, and encouraging the use of reusable alternatives. By taking these steps, we can significantly reduce the amount of plastic entering our oceans and mitigate its detrimental effects on marine life and ecosystems.

Plastic waste management
Plastic pollution is a pressing issue that threatens our planet and its ecosystems. The majority of plastic we consume is discarded after a single use, ending up in landfills and oceans, causing severe environmental degradation. To address this crisis, effective plastic waste management is crucial.
One key aspect of plastic waste management is promoting recycling and reusing practices. Currently, only about 9% of plastic waste is recycled, with the rest ending up in landfills, dumps, or the natural environment. To improve this, governments and organizations can offer incentives for recycling, such as deposit-return schemes for plastic bottles, and invest in the development of recycling technologies. Additionally, individuals can play a role by choosing products with minimal packaging and opting for reusable alternatives, such as carrying their own water bottles instead of buying single-use plastic ones.
Another important strategy is waste collection and proper disposal. Many parts of the world lack access to controlled disposal services and regular waste collection, leading to littering and inadequate waste management. To address this, domestic policies and foreign investments are needed to improve waste management infrastructure, especially in low-to-middle-income countries, where the majority of ocean plastics originate. This includes providing resources for proper waste collection, treatment, and disposal, ensuring that plastics do not end up in uncontrolled sites or the environment.
Furthermore, public awareness and education are vital components of plastic waste management. Many people use plastic products daily without considering their environmental impact. By raising awareness about the consequences of plastic pollution and providing information on sustainable alternatives, individuals can make informed choices to reduce their plastic consumption and properly manage their waste. This includes supporting initiatives like 'No Straws Attached', which encourages hotels and food chains to adopt sustainable practices, and advocating for policies that prioritize the environment.
In conclusion, plastic waste management is a critical aspect of addressing the global plastic pollution crisis. By implementing recycling and reusing practices, improving waste collection and disposal systems, and raising public awareness, we can significantly reduce the environmental impact of plastics. It is essential to take collective action and make sustainable choices to protect our planet and its ecosystems for future generations.

Plastic production
Plastic is a synthetic, organic polymer made from fossil fuels, such as gas and petroleum. It is a cheap, versatile, and sterile material used in a wide range of applications, from construction and vehicles to electronics and agriculture. The production of plastic has sharply increased over the last 70 years, with a significant rise in the last 20 years. In 1950, the world produced around two million tonnes of plastic, and now, it produces over 450 million tonnes annually, according to the United Nations Environment Programme.
This surge in plastic production has had a detrimental impact on the environment, contributing to the growing issue of plastic pollution. More than half of the plastic we use is discarded after a single use, ending up in landfills, oceans, and other natural habitats. This plastic waste pollutes ecosystems, harms wildlife, and poses risks to human health. Improper disposal of plastic waste, such as littering and inadequate waste management systems, exacerbates the problem.
The rise in plastic production is driven by the increasing demand for disposable plastic products and a shift towards single-use plastics. Single-use plastics account for a significant portion of the plastic produced annually, and their short lifespan contributes to the accumulation of plastic waste. Additionally, the development of new plastic products, accelerated after World War II, has led to a throw-away culture, with plastic waste generation tripling in recent decades.
To address plastic pollution, it is crucial to reduce plastic production and transition to more sustainable alternatives. This includes promoting reusable and recyclable materials, improving waste management practices, and implementing policies to reduce the use of disposable plastic items. By curbing plastic production and improving waste management, we can mitigate the environmental and health impacts of plastic pollution.
Furthermore, plastic production is closely linked to the extraction and refining of fossil fuels, contributing to climate change. The process of refining fossil fuels into plastics releases greenhouse gases and pollutants into the atmosphere. Additionally, the incineration of plastic waste also contributes to atmospheric pollution, emphasizing the need for alternative approaches to plastic production and waste management.

Companies responsible for plastic pollution
Plastic pollution is a pressing issue, and it is clear that a handful of large corporations are responsible for a significant portion of it. A recent study found that just 56 companies are responsible for half of the world's plastic pollution, with six companies responsible for a quarter of that. These top polluters are primarily large multinational fast-moving consumer goods (FMCG) companies in the food, beverage, and tobacco sectors. The top five companies are The Coca-Cola Company, PepsiCo, Nestlé, Danone, and Altria-Philip Morris International.
The Coca-Cola Company has consistently been ranked as the world's top plastic polluter, with branded audits finding more Coca-Cola products each year. In 2022, the brand audit found over 31,000 Coca-Cola-branded products, an increase of 63% from 2021. Coca-Cola has responded by reiterating its commitment to making 100% of its packaging recyclable globally by 2025 and using at least 50% recycled material in its packaging by 2030. However, the company has also faced criticism for being an official corporate sponsor of the 2022 United Nations Climate Change Conference (COP27) in Egypt.
PepsiCo, the second-largest plastic polluter, has expressed support for a global policy framework to tackle plastic pollution and is working to build a circular model to recycle its product packaging. Nestlé, ranked third, has stated its aim to reduce the use of new plastic by a third and incorporate more recycled content into its packaging. They are also working to address plastic pollution through various recycling initiatives. Danone, ranked fourth, has reduced its plastic use by 8% between 2018 and 2023 and increased the recyclability of its packaging, with 84% of its packaging now recyclable, reusable, or compostable. Altria, a tobacco company, has disputed the accuracy of the data, arguing that its cigarette company Philip Morris USA only operates in the US.
While these companies have taken some voluntary measures to improve their impact on plastic pollution, experts argue that these efforts are not sufficient. To reduce plastic pollution effectively, it is essential to reduce plastic production and improve waste management solutions. This involves holding these large companies accountable and shifting the focus from consumer-based actions to producer responsibility. Brand audits and citizen science projects are powerful tools to identify the main polluters and drive producer responsibility initiatives.
